草庐IT

request_contact

全部标签

Android GDPR 同意书错误 : request is not in EEA or unknown

我正在尝试为GDPR设置同意书,但该表格给我错误:请求不在EEA中或未知。我如何伪装自己位于EEA中的位置以便测试表格?我假设ConsentInformation类必须以某种方式获取我的GPS坐标,即使我已经尝试在手机和模拟器上运行它(两者的结果相同)。这是我的代码(与文档相同):publicclassMainActivityextendsAppCompatActivity{ConsentFormform;@OverrideprotectedvoidonCreate(BundlesavedInstanceState){super.onCreate(savedInstanceState)

android - R.layout.activity_find_contact无法解析或不是字段

我是android开发的新手,所以请多多包涵。我在创建新Activity时遇到了问题。在新创建的Activity中,有自动生成的重写方法“onCreate”:@OverrideprotectedvoidonCreate(BundlesavedInstanceState){super.onCreate(savedInstanceState);setContentView(R.layout.activity_find_contact);//ShowtheUpbuttonintheactionbar.setupActionBar();}在setContentView(R.layout.act

java - 大小为 1 的 CursorIndexOutOfBoundException : Index 1 requested,

又是我,Android的sqlite有问题我目前收到“CursorIndexOutOfBoundsException:请求索引1,大小为1”但是,我遇到了Index-1的异常,然后插入了一个cursor.moveToFirst(),然后我有这个索引为0,然后cursor.moveToNext();我想用我的代码做什么?我想要所选项目的信息(这就是为什么selectionArgs与sQueryid一起存在的原因。我做错了什么?Cursorc=a.managedQuery(uri,projection,//projection"_ID=?",//selectionstringnewStri

android - Google Places API 自动完成 - REQUEST_DENIED

我很难从GooglePlacesAPI获得有效的自动完成响应。我正在使用基于[他们的示例}(https://developers.google.com/places/training/autocomplete-android)的代码(有趣的是,它使用的是seeminglyinvalidcountrycodeof"uk")。我在我的Google代码控制台中启用了PlacesAPI。我的APIkey是几周前我第一次启用MapsAPI时生成的,我使用的MapFragment运行良好,所以我没有理由怀疑APIkey无效。我使用的网址是https://maps.googleapis.com/ma

android - 在 Android 上禁用 "Bluetooth Permission Request"确认 - 使用 ACTION_REQUEST_DISCOVERABLE

我正在尝试将我的Android手机作为蓝牙服务器广播,为此,我首先想让Android“可发现”。我正在使用ACTION_REQUEST_DISCOVERABLE这样做,如下所示:http://developer.android.com/guide/topics/wireless/bluetooth.html#EnablingDiscoverabilitytestIntent=newIntent(BluetoothAdapter.ACTION_REQUEST_DISCOVERABLE);startActivity(testIntent);不幸的是,这还会在手机上弹出“蓝牙权限请求”对话框

android - android 中的多部分请求问题 - 抛出 BAD REQUEST

privatevoidCreateaMultiPartRequest(){try{HttpClientclient=newDefaultHttpClient();HttpPostpost=newHttpPost("http://172.16.22.232:8080/RESTfulExample/rest/multiPartFileUpload");MultipartEntityreqEntity=newMultipartEntity(HttpMultipartMode.BROWSER_COMPATIBLE);post.setHeader("Content-type","multipar

java - 从 URL 检索 JSON 时,Android Bad Request IOException

我正在使用以下代码从URL获取JSON对象:publicJSONObjectmakeRequest(Stringurl)throwsIOException,JSONException{JSONObjectresponse;StringjsonString;HttpClienthttpclient=newDefaultHttpClient();//createtherequestHttpUriRequestrequest=newHttpGet(url);request.addHeader("Accept-Encoding","gzip");//executetherequestHttpR

java - 改造缓存 504 Unsatisfiable Request (only-if-cached) 错误

我一直在测试retrofit缓存。我正在使用retrofit2.0.0beta2和okhttp:3.2.0。这是我的代码。finalCachecache=newCache(newFile(context.getCacheDir(),CACHE_DIR),CACHE_SIZE);StringcachePath=cache.getDirectory().getPath();OkHttpClientokClient=newOkHttpClient();okClient.setCache(cache);okClient.interceptors().add(logging);StringFOR

Android查询电话号码获取raw contact ID

我想查询phonenumber以获得rawcontactID。我唯一知道的联系人是给定的电话号码,但对于我的功能,我需要有原始联系人ID。我得到了一个工作代码,但现在我确实使用了2个单独的查询。我想要的是1个可以同时执行这两项操作的查询,只是为了节省一些查询时间。我的代码:Uriuri=Uri.withAppendedPath(Phone.CONTENT_FILTER_URI,Uri.encode(phoneNumber));String[]columns=newString[]{Phone.CONTACT_ID,Phone.DISPLAY_NAME,Phone.NUMBER,Phon

android - 创建新联系人时如何设置 RAW_CONTACT_ID

当我想创建一个新联系人时,我想我必须设置一个RAW_CONTACT_ID。如果不是,这些代码如何表现良好。我对吗?如果不是,它怎么知道这些数据属于同一个联系人。如果是,如何设置RAW_CONTACT_ID?也许问题可以这样说:我怎样才能得到不存在的新RAW_CONTACT_ID?然后发布我的代码(我将0设置为RAW_CONTACT_ID):ArrayListops=newArrayList();ops.add(ContentProviderOperation.newInsert(ContactsContract.RawContacts.CONTENT_URI).withValue(Co